[ < ]

[ > ]

 

[ << ]

[ Up ]

[ >> ]

 

 

 

 

[Top]

[Contents]

[Index]

[ ? ]

4.1.2 Minimális követelmények az alkalmazások felé

Van néhány követleménye egy helyesn megírt “Crystal Space alkalmazásnak”. Ezek a következők:

For an application to be considered a proper "Crystal Space application", there are a few requirements. These are:

  • Minden egyes forrás fájlba (‘.cpp’ importálni kell a ‘cssysdef.h’ fejállományt, inta a leges legelső fejállományt. A ‘cssysdef.h’ soha nem építhető be a fjállományokba.  Ennek az azo oka, hogy a ‘csssysdef.h’ módosítókat tartalmaz, maik azt vezérlik, mi van definiálva és mi nincsen. Ha a fejállomány beépíthetné a a ‘cssysdef.h’-t, akkor a saját .cpp fájlja nem építhetné be újra( fejállomány védelem) és nem lenne képes hozzáadni a szükséges dolgokat.
  • CS_IMPLEMENT_APPLICATION makró beszúrása szükséges a fájl elejére (az include fáljok után).
  • A main() függvényt z alábbialakbankell megadni:

 

int main(int argc, char const* argv[]);

Ezt az útmutatót követve biztos lehetsz abban, hogy az alkalmazásod lefordul és fut minden egyes Crystal Space által támogatott platformon.


[ < ]

[ > ]

 

[ << ]

[ Up ]

[ >> ]

This document was generated using texi2html 1.76.